The opportunity
We are now looking for a team player with outstanding communication and problemsolving skills who has black belt in structure and a resultoriented and an open mindset. If you are a curious person with the drive to challenge yourself and the organization for continuous improvement you may be the one!
You will be part of a great team of 10 people and report to the Procurement Manager. In this role you will initiate drive and follow up on strategic sourcing activities for your categories and suppliers. You will collaborate closely with internal and external stakeholders to find the most costefficient and reliable solutions and setups. We are located in Landskrona an easy 30minute train ride from Malm.
How youll make an impact
Develop the supply base with focus on delivery quality and total cost.
Identify and qualify new suppliers in cooperation with quality and engineering colleagues.
Lead supplier performance evaluations in collaboration with internal stakeholders and initiate improvement projects where required.
Conduct request for quotations and tenders and negotiate terms and conditions.
Contracting NDA frame agreements and general terms and conditions in line with Business directives and guidelines.
Identify realize and track cost improvement opportunities and initiatives.
Take lead in SCM related topics to support the business.
Your background
Hold an Academic degree in a relevant field such as business and/or engineering.
Excellent communication and networking skills as well as outstanding problemsolving skills are needed.
Strong sense of ownership and entrepreneurial attitude.
Well versed in MS tools specifically Excel.
As you will be part of a company that operates on a global arena proficiency in English and Swedish is required.
Technical interest is a plus.
